Gut and Liver is a peer-reviewed english-language open-access journal published by Gastroenterology Council for Gut and Liver in Korea, Republic of, operating under an open-access model since 2007. The journal covers Internal medicine: Specialties of internal medicine: Diseases of the digestive system. Gastroenterology.

Authors are required to pay an article processing charge to publish in Gut and Liver; refer to the journal's APC page for the current rate. Articles are released under the CC BY-NC license (see other journals using this license).

To date, Gut and Liver has published 1,966 articles. Articles are minted with DOIs through the prefix 10.5009. All submissions undergo plagiarism screening before peer review.
